What pretty flowers grow in shade?

Astilbe needs shade so its pretty flower plumes won’t fry in the sun. Plant these perennials in drifts, or clumps, for best effect with other spring-flowering shade-lovers such as ferns and hellebores. It comes in many shades including pale pink, creamy white, and hot pink.

Are begonias good for shade?

They do best in situations with shade or morning sun/afternoon shade. Most varieties have flowers that hang down a little, making tuberous begonias ideal for hanging baskets and window boxes rather than garden beds and borders. No matter where you grow them, make sure they have good drainage to prevent rot.

Will annual geraniums grow in shade?

Most annual geraniums need a spot in full sun, except for the ivy geranium, which grows best in light shade.

Can New Guinea impatiens tolerate full shade?

Second, New Guinea impatiens tolerate more sun than traditional bedding impatiens. New Guineas grow in full or part shade. They thrive in a spot that receives morning sunlight and afternoon shade. In warmest zones where summers are hot and humid, New Guinea impatiens definitely benefit from light shade.

Can impatiens grow in complete shade?

Most kinds of Impatiens flowers like partial to full shade, but some kinds of Impatiens have been bred specifically to thrive in the sun.
